    Abstract: A retractable fuselage mounted landing gear assembly is disclosed. The landing gear assembly includes a main strut, a drag stay and a landing gear main fitting. A first end of the drag stay is attached to the main strut and a second end of the drag stay is connected to the fuselage. A first end of the landing main fitting is attached to the main strut and a second end of the main fitting is connected to the fuselage. When the landing gear is extended, substantially all the landing gear loads are transferred from the landing gear to the fuselage via one or more of the drag stay and the main fitting.

    Abstract: There is described a gasket for a valve of an internal combustion engine; this gasket has a central axis and comprises: an elastically deformable annular seal element; a support member made of plastic material, also annular and having at least a retention portion coupled coaxially on a first portion of the seal element to press it on a guide element of the valve; and elastic means acting on a second portion of the seal element to press it on a stem of the valve; the elastic means comprise a thrust portion of the support member made in one single piece with the retention portion; the seal element is formed by means of an injection molding operation in a molding chamber containing the support member.

    Abstract: A gasket for a valve of an internal combustion engine is described. The valve has a guide element defining a through seat, and a stem movable in a sliding manner in said seat. The gasket has a central axis and comprises: an elastically deformable sealing element, having an annular configuration with respect to the axis and suitable to be arranged externally on the valve to cooperate both with the guide element and with the stem; a supporting member having an annular configuration, arranged coaxially on at least part of the sealing element so that the latter is pressed radially between the supporting member and the valve; an end flange projecting radially outwards from the supporting member and configured to receive the elastic load of a coil spring of the valve; and protruding means distinct from the flange, projecting outwards from the supporting member and suitable to cooperate with the spring of the valve to maintain it coaxial with the axis.
